Mamata Banerjee Meets Sonia Gandhi Amid Trinamool Congress Crisis and INDIA Bloc Discussions

Reviewed byPrajakta Kale· Political Analyst· Edited byOjas Kale
Analysed 9 Jun 2026·6 sources analysed·Delhi, India·Politics
Mamata Banerjee Meets Sonia Gandhi Amid Trinamool Congress Crisis and INDIA Bloc DiscussionsPreviousNext

Former West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ee met Congress leader Sonia Gandhi in Delhi following a high-profile INDIA bloc meeting amid a significant internal crisis in the Trinamool Congress (TMC). The discussions focused on future strategies after TMC's recent electoral defeat and ongoing dissent, including resignations and a faction aligning with the ruling NDA. Opposition leaders expressed support for Banerjee, emphasizing alliance unity despite challenges within TMC and the broader INDIA bloc.
